Sharing food has always been central to Mark Calabro’s life. Growing up in a large Italian family, Mark had a childhood of witnessing the bonding magic of food – where sharing was caring – and it gave the marketing, sales and client relationship head an appreciation for the role of good food in bringing people together. And although Mark never pursued a career in the kitchen, he has certainly entered many in the course of selling the hospitality technology he has developed over the past two decades.

Co-founder of hospitality platform HungryHungry and point-of-sale (POS) technology OrderMate, Mark started thinking about and developing food and beverage payment systems while completing a five-year Bachelor of Telecommunications Engineering and Applied Science, Multimedia double degree at Swinburne University of Technology.

In 2003, he and his co-founder, Shannon Hautot, outgrew the Melbourne garage they started in and launched OrderMate, a revolutionary POS system for an industry better acquainted with buying a cash register out of a box. After more than 15 years of demonstrating value to eateries, OrderMate has a database of 2,500 clients thanks to Mark’s hard work, perseverance and skills in building client relationships.

Together, Mark and Shannon have invested $2 million in seed funding for HungryHungry. With close to two decades servicing the hospitality industry, combined with their experience in building a technology business from the ground up, Mark and Shannon are in the right place to position HungryHungry as a technology platform that will support merchants and chefs while providing customers with a better dining experience.
